回答:謝邀。其實簡單來說,進程無非就是處于運行期的程序及其相關資源的總和。這里讀者應該注意相關資源一詞,Linux 在內核中是如何記錄進程的資源的呢?Linux內核如何記錄進程的資源?首先應該明白,Linux 內核大都是采用C語言編寫的,因此要弄清楚內核如何記錄進程資源,只需要查看相關的C語言代碼就可以了。事實上,Linux 內核是使用 task_struct 結構體描述進程的資源的,它的C語言部分代碼...
回答:這里簡單介紹一下吧,有3種IDE都可以同時寫Java和前端代碼,分別是IDEA、Eclipse和VS Code,主要內容如下:1.IDEA:全稱IntelliJ IDEA,一個非常受歡迎的Java集成開發環境,可以快速編寫調試Java程序,除此之外,還支持前端代碼的編寫,包括Html,CSS,JavaScript,Jquery,Ajax等,智能補全、語法提示、代碼高亮、Git等功能都不錯,插件擴展...
回答:先說結論,問題1回答:數據分析技術簡單來說可歸類為統計分析技術和數據可視化兩類。問題2回答:目前階段做數據分析使用Python更高效,方便一點。希望我作為數據分析師的經驗能對你有幫助1、數據分析的本質數據分析是指用適當的統計方法對收集的大量數據進行數據分析,提取有用信息和形成結論而對數據加以詳細研究和概括總結的過程,最后再通過得到的結論應用到行業中解決實際問題。簡單概括來說數據分析就是-- 處理數...
回答:目前大部分研發團隊都要求業務邏輯用代碼來實現,SQL操作往往都是基本操作。用SQL來表現業務邏輯,也就是通過存儲過程的方式來表現業務邏輯是比較傳統的開發方案。在C/S時代很多邏輯的實現都是通過SQL來實現的,主要原因是業務規模和部署方式決定的。早期的C/S編程時代往往都是非分布式環境下的開發,而且大多數情況下并不需要考慮移植性問題,此時采用SQL來完成業務邏輯是比較方便的處理方式。采用存儲過程來完...
回答:謝謝邀請!數據分析師通常分成兩種,一種是應用級數據分析師,另一種是研發級數據分析師,區別就在于是否具備算法設計及實現的能力。應用級數據分析師通常需要掌握各種數據分析工具,把業務模型映射到數據分析工具上,從而得到數據分析的結果。數據分析工具比較多,比如Excel就是一個傳統的數據分析工具,另外還有Minitab、LINGO、JMP等,要想全面掌握這些工具的使用需要具備一定的數學基礎和統計學基礎。通常...
... public void method1(){ object = new Object(); //...其他代碼 } } 這里的 object 實例,其實我們期望它只作用于 method1() 方法中,且其他地方不會再用到它,但是,當method1()方法執行完成后,object 對象所分配的內存不會馬上被...
...兩個方面去回答)? 什么是深拷貝和淺拷貝 手寫鏈表逆序代碼 講一下對樹,B+樹的理解 講一下對圖的理解 判斷單鏈表成環與否? 鏈表翻轉(即:翻轉一個單項鏈表) 合并多個單有序鏈表(假設都是遞增的) (四) 線程、多...
...間,太多東西不懂的,我都是一切聽從老大的安排,敲敲代碼,看看數據庫,測試自己和別人的代碼;這樣干了一年 第二年的時候我就在想,自己還要這樣嗎? 當然是否定的,不可能的,一年的經驗自己完全可以入行了,是時...
...據 -> 寫入數據。 貌似沒有什么不妥的,于是乎噼里啪啦代碼寫好了 -> 調試 -> 驗證 -> 上線批量處理數據。上線處理數據的過程出問題了,為什么半天沒有處理完一條數據? 被坑了,Hive可不是MySQL能夠在ms內返回結果給你,這下...
...存模型、 happy before 等基本概念。 寫在前面 文中所有的代碼筆者均全部實現了一遍,并上傳到了我的 github 上,多線程這部分源碼位于java-multithread模塊中 ,歡迎感興趣的讀者訪問并給出建議^_^ 倉庫地址:java-learninggit-clone:git@g...
...有興趣的網友朋友們可以去看一下 Collections.sort方法的源代碼,用的是一種叫做TimSort的排序法,也就是增強型的歸并排序法。 7、Java虛擬機 出乎我的意料,Java虛擬機應該是很重要的一塊內容,結果在這幾家公司中被問到的概率...
...構,什么是架構師?這似乎是聊架構話題時永恒的問題。代碼寫的好就是架構嗎?顯然不是。代碼寫的好只是表象,做所有事情都需要規劃,尤其是一個復雜的軟件系統,這更需要規劃,否則可能連一行代碼都寫不出。復雜的軟...
...會比較頭疼。 2.是什么? 用于量化框架中的性能,包括代碼編譯消耗的時間,代碼緩存,其他系統類庫及內核代碼執行的時間,常用于定位cpu使用率問題。 3.有什么種類? red/blue differential flame graphs flame graph CPI(cycles-per-instruc...
...構,什么是架構師?這似乎是聊架構話題時永恒的問題。代碼寫的好就是架構嗎?顯然不是。代碼寫的好只是表象,做所有事情都需要規劃,尤其是一個復雜的軟件系統,這更需要規劃,否則可能連一行代碼都寫不出。復雜的軟...
...法創建線程等)。 如何解讀線程堆棧 如下面一段Java源代碼程序: package org.ccgogoing.study.stacktrace; /** * @Author: LuoChong400 * @Description: 測試線程 * @Date: Create in 07:27 PM 2017/12/08 */ public class MyTest { ...
...哪些方法慢,什么方法卡死了。 透視寶實現了對運行時代碼、SQL執行、API調用過程的性能數據采集與分析,深入到代碼層面定位性能瓶頸,分析性能下降的原因,幫助技術和運維人員從大量的業務請求中抓取及分析真實用戶操...
...很牛逼的項目給我看(雖然自己目前還沒有思路改里面的代碼),里面新東西很多,說吃透了這個項目,以后絕對可以拿出去吹逼(一臉正經.jpg)。目前我的找工作經歷就簡短的介紹到這里了,如果感興趣的話,可以加群:52877...
... s : strings) { doSomething(); } } pS(123, 456); 上面的代碼反編譯后可以看到其實最終是將pS中的多個字符串作為一個數組傳給了strings,然后遍歷strings這個數據進行操作。 為什么JAVA不支持操作符重載 像C++中類對操作符進行...
...安全的類,項目使用的時候你會怎么選擇?怎么判斷項目代碼哪里會有線程不安全問題? 16、Map、List、Set 分別說下你了解到它們有的線程安全類和線程不安全的類? 17、TreeSet 清楚嗎?能詳細說下嗎? 18、ThreadLocal 了解嗎?項...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...